Vocalist Sarah Brightman has announced a North American tour in support of her upcoming album, "La Luna," due Aug. 29 via Angel Records. Beginning Sept. 15 in Ottawa, Ontario, the tour will run through Nov. 16 in Indianapolis. Brightman will follow the North American trek with dates in the Far East, Australia, New Zealand, and Europe.
Produced by Frank Peterson, "La Luna" will feature a cover of the Procol Harum classic "Whiter Shade Of Pale." A supporting video will be directed by Paul Boyd (Sting, Shania Twain).
Brightman's last studio album, "Eden" (Nemo Studio/Angel) peaked at No. 1 on Billboard's Top Classical Crossover chart in May 1999, and has sold over 2 million copies worldwide, according to the label.
